2 7/8 tubing refers to a type of cylindrical pipe commonly used in the extraction and transportation of oil and gas. The “2 7/8” designation pertains to the outer diameter (OD) of the tubing, which measures approximately 2.875 inches. This standardized size is essential for compatibility with various components of drilling and production equipment.

The Inside Diameter (ID) of tubing, however, is a measurement that denotes the inner space or bore of the tubing. It is a critical dimension as it directly impacts the flow capacity of fluids through the tubing. The ID of 2 7/8 tubing specifically refers to the diameter of the inner cylindrical cavity. In the case of 2 7/8 tubing, the ID typically measures slightly less than the OD due to the thickness of the tubing wall.

For precise engineering and operational purposes, the ID of 2 7/8 tubing is standardized to ensure compatibility with other equipment such as Downhole tools, pumps, and valves used in oil and gas operations. This standardization facilitates seamless integration and efficient performance in demanding environments such as drilling rigs and production platforms.

In practical terms, knowing the ID of 2 7/8 tubing allows engineers and operators to calculate important parameters such as flow rates, pressure drops, and overall efficiency of the extraction and transportation processes. It also aids in selecting the appropriate tubing for specific well conditions, ensuring optimal performance and longevity under varying pressures and temperatures.
